Open sights on a TX-200 ?
yote300wsm:
TX-200 looks like a nice rifle. I wonder if you could put some good iron sights on it. (adj. peep rear, fine post front).

yote300wsm:
Get a low profile rear peep sight that hooks on to the scope rail. Then all that remains is for a good Air-Smith to figure out a good front sight set-up !! Any Takers ??
Progun:
Well anything is possible. My question?- Why would anybody want to put open sights on a 15-17ftlb air rifle that already has a LW barrel and weighs in the 10lb class and is machined to accept a scope? Wouldn't you be depriving this rifle of it's accuracy potential just a little bit to use anything other than good optics? Seems if you just wanted a peeper you could spend less by putting this type of sight on a less expensive gun. I know diopter and other peep sights can be very accurate and go well with certain types of rifles but a TX200?? Blasphemy! Just kidding, if it's your gun you can do as you will.To each his own.
